    MAUI BREWERS FESTIVAL 2013

    Maui Brewers Festival showcases the best craft beers made in Hawaii and beyond. Enjoy a leisurely day of tasting beers from over 30 craft breweries, sample appetizers from over 20 of Maui’s popular restaurants and food trucks, and listen to live music by Nuff Sedd, Lia Live and Simply Twisted.

    10TH ANNUAL HONOLULU TRIATHLON

    Triathletes from around the world visit Oahu each May to compete in the Honolulu Triathlon. The triathlon features 1.5K swim, 40K bike and 10K run courses that begin and end at Ala Moana Park.
